Four police vehicles were called to Roman Way yesterday afternoon – after an altercation between a traffic warden and members of the public.

One van and three cars were called to the junction with Wheelwright Street, just outside Pentonville Prison.

The cops were called at 3.20pm and the Met said they arrived to find “three people involved in an altercation in the street.”

A 35-year-old man suffered minor injuries but didn’t need medical assistance.

The Met added “no allegations were substantiated” and that no arrests were made.
